Background
The soil improvement refers to a series of technical measures for removing or preventing adverse factors influencing crop growth and causing soil degradation, improving soil properties, improving soil fertility and creating good soil environmental conditions for crops by applying theories and technologies of multiple subjects such as soil science, biology, ecology and the like. The common basic measures of the method comprise: engineering soil improvement and biochemical improvement. Wherein, the engineering soil improvement means that engineering measures such as land leveling, terrace building, flood diversion, silt overflowing and the like are used for improving soil conditions; the biochemical improvement refers to the improvement of soil fertility or the building of a shelter forest by planting green manure and shepherd in various biological ways to increase soil organic matters, or the improvement of soil fertility and the improvement of soil structure by applying chemical fertilizers and various soil conditioners and the like. Among them, the turning and throwing improvement method is the foundation for soil improvement. However, due to the fact that certain soil conditions are poor, large-area hardening exists, and when the initial improvement is conducted, the existing turning machine is difficult to meet the requirements, for example, the diameter of soil after turning is large, the breaking degree is poor, and the hardened soil accelerates the abrasion of the turning blade, so that the durability of equipment is poor.

Detailed Description
Embodiments of the present invention will be described in detail below with reference to the accompanying drawings. The following examples are only for illustrating the technical solutions of the present invention more clearly, and therefore are only examples, and the protection scope of the present invention is not limited thereby.
As shown in fig. 1-3, the turning machine for soil improvement provided in this embodiment includes a turning machine body 10, and a controller is disposed in the turning machine body 10. The turning and throwing machine is characterized in that a turning and throwing mechanism 20 and a crushing mechanism 30 are arranged at the bottom of the turning and throwing machine body 10, the crushing mechanism 30 is arranged at the front end of the turning and throwing mechanism 20, and the crushing mechanism 30 is used for pretreating hardened soil so as to facilitate turning and throwing treatment of the turning and throwing mechanism 20, reduce abrasion of the turning and throwing mechanism 20 and improve turning and throwing efficiency.
In this embodiment, turn over throwing mechanism 20 including fixed mounting in the installation curb plate 21 of turning over throwing machine body 10 both sides, it is connected with installation axle 22 to rotate between the installation curb plate 21, install the epaxial fixedly connected with of installation and turn over throwing blade 23, still be provided with on the turning over throwing machine body 10 and be used for the drive installation axle 22 pivoted driving motor, driving motor passes through belt pulley or chain drive installation axle 22 rotates, driving motor is convenient for realize controlling turning over throwing mechanism 20 through connection director.
In the embodiment, the crushing mechanism 30 includes a mounting seat plate 31 and crushing teeth 34 uniformly arranged below the mounting seat plate 31 at intervals, and the mounting seat plate 31 is connected with the turner body 10 in a liftable manner. Specifically, the mounting seat plate 31 comprises side shafts 32 arranged on two sides of the turner and a mounting grid plate 33 arranged between the side shafts 32, and the crushing teeth 34 are uniformly arranged at intervals at the bottom of the mounting grid plate 33 so as to facilitate continuous hole inserting operation on soil, so that soil hardening is improved, and abrasion of hardened soil on the turner blade 23 is reduced. Installation bedplate 31 is through electronic hydraulic push rod 35 and turner body 10 fixed connection, electronic hydraulic push rod 35 is connected with the controller electricity, is convenient for control electronic hydraulic push rod 35 carries out up-and-down motion, in order to drive installation bedplate 31 carries out reciprocating motion. Specifically, the electric hydraulic push rod 35 is provided with two and respectively with the middle part fixed connection of side axle 32, the both sides of side axle 32 at the electric hydraulic stem still respectively are provided with a flexible guiding axle 36, the both ends of flexible guiding axle 36 respectively with side axle 32 and turning machine body 10 fixed connection, electric hydraulic push rod 35 drives flexible guiding axle 36 together motion when flexible from top to bottom for installation bedplate 31 carries out reciprocating motion in vertical direction, install broken tooth 34 in the installation grid 33 bottom then can carry out the jack to the soil that hardens in advance, make to have certain gap between the soil, break the continuity of soil that hardens, with the wearing and tearing that reduce turning blade 23, prolong its life.
In this embodiment, for further improvement turns over the throwing effect, reduce the block footpath of the soil after turning over the throwing, the rear side of installation axle 22 still is provided with cowl 24, cowl 24's both ends and installation curb plate 21 fixed connection, still be provided with a plurality of toper crushing teeth 25 on cowl 24, crushing teeth 25 interval evenly distributes cowl 24's inboard is convenient for hit the bits of soil that get into cowl 24 in turning over the throwing once more and smash. In order to prevent large soil blocks from directly falling down without being crushed, the bottom of the arc-shaped baffle plate 24 is horizontally provided with a sieve tooth 26, and the sieve tooth 26 is arranged in parallel with the turning and throwing blades 23 and is arranged between the adjacent turning and throwing blades 23. In specific implementation, large soil blocks enter between the arc-shaped baffle plate 24 and the mounting shaft 22, and the soil blocks which are not crushed after passing through the crushing teeth 25 are intercepted when falling through the sieve teeth 26, and in the advancing process of the turner body 10, the turner blade 23 continuously rotates and crushes the soil blocks on the sieve teeth 26 again, so that the turning quality is ensured.
In the walking process of the soil improvement device provided by the embodiment, the controller controls the electric hydraulic push rod 35 to push the installation seat plate 31 to insert the crushing teeth 34 into soil, then the electric hydraulic push rod 35 contracts to lift the installation seat plate 31, so that loose holes are formed in the soil, when the turning mechanism 20 passes through, the soil can be turned and thrown easily, the abrasion of the turning blade 23 is reduced, and the turning quality is improved.
